Expose the DDR vendor name through a sysctl entry This patch requires a modified SBL1 that stores the installed DDR vendor identifier in SMEM. The new sysctl entry located at /proc/sys/dev/ddr/vendor exposes the DDR vendor name (e.g. "Samsung").
